About Learn C++ Programming Tutorial

C++ is a general-purpose programming language created by Bjarne Stroustrup in 1979 as an extension of the C language. It is known for combining low-level memory manipulation capabilities of C with the high-level abstraction of object-oriented programming (OOP). C++ supports multiple programming paradigms, including procedural, object-oriented, and generic programming, making it versatile for a variety of applications such as systems software, game development, real-time simulations, and complex mathematical computations.

Key Features:
Compiled Language: C++ is a compiled language, meaning that the code written in C++ is transformed into machine code through a compiler, making the execution much faster than interpreted languages like Python or JavaScript.

Cross-Platform: C++ is platform-independent, meaning you can write C++ code and compile it to run on different operating systems, such as Windows, macOS, and Linux.

Rich Library Support: C++ has extensive library support, including the Standard Template Library (STL), Boost libraries, and many third-party libraries that provide functionality for data structures, algorithms, file handling, and more.

Memory Management: While C++ provides high-level constructs like classes and objects, it also gives the programmer direct control over memory through dynamic memory allocation (new and delete), which allows for fine-tuning the performance of applications.

Object-Oriented Extensions: C++ builds upon C by adding object-oriented features. These include:

Classes and Objects: To group data and functions that operate on the data.
Inheritance: To allow a class to inherit properties and methods from another class.
Polymorphism: To define functions that behave differently based on input data types.
Flexibility and Power: C++ is highly flexible, suitable for system-level programming (like developing operating systems, drivers, or embedded software) and high-level applications (like game engines, graphic-intensive applications, and simulations).

Advantages:
Efficiency: With direct access to hardware and system resources, C++ enables writing highly efficient code for performance-sensitive tasks.
Versatility: Due to its multi-paradigm nature, C++ can be used for different programming styles (procedural, object-oriented, or functional).
Use Cases:
Game Development: C++ is widely used for building high-performance game engines, such as Unity, Unreal Engine, and CryEngine.
Embedded Systems: Due to its performance and control, C++ is used in the development of embedded systems, which require real-time performance.
System Software: C++ is often chosen for developing operating systems, drivers, and browser engines (e.g., Chrome’s V8 engine).
Overall, C++ is a versatile and powerful language that balances low-level programming efficiency with high-level abstractions, making it an industry standard for many complex and performance-oriented software projects.
